 U.S announces visa curbs for some foreign nationals in South Africa Secretary of State Marco Rubio ‌said on Tuesday the U.S. government was announcing a new visa restriction ​policy targeting some foreign nationals ​in South Africa. The policy targets "foreign ⁠nationals who are responsible for, ​or complicit in, the enactment or ​implementation of laws or policies that enable uncompensated land seizures, race-based discrimination, and/or ​the incitement of imminent violence ​against members of minority ethnic or racial ‌groups ⁠in South Africa," Rubio said in a statement. "The South African government has not adequately addressed the ​previously laid ​out ⁠concerns," Rubio said, Reuters reported. Relations between Washington and Pretoria have ​soured since the start of ​Donald ⁠Trump's second term, with the U.S. president criticizing the country ⁠for ​its policies aimed at ​addressing racial inequality.

Pregnant lady arrested for stabbing teenage maid

22 May 2023 

A 30-year-old pregnant woman, Eucheria Ndigwe, is currently in the custody of the Lagos State Police Command for allegedly stabbing her teenage maid, Chinaze Aneme, in Lagos for failing to wash her bag.

Policemen arrested the suspect following a video on the plight of the maid recorded by one of her neighbours which went viral over the weekend.

The state Police Public Relations Officer, Benjamin Hundeyin, confirmed the arrest in a message he posted on his Twitter handle, #BenHundeyin, on Sunday.

Hundeyin disclosed that because of her condition, the suspect had been moved to the command’s gender unit where she would get adequate medical attention while the investigation continues.

He said the victim was also receiving medical attention at the police hospital.

He wrote, “The suspect, Eucheria Ndigwe, aged 30 was arrested yesterday. Due to the fact that she is heavily pregnant, she has been moved to our recently-upgraded gender unit, where in conjunction with @Lagosdsva, she will get adequate medical attention while the investigation progresses.

“The survivor is currently getting adequate medical care @medical_police facility, Ikeja.

“@LagosPoliceNG remains committed to combating domestic, sexual and gender-based violence across the state.”

In the viral video seen by our correspondent on Saturday, a neighbour was heard interrogating the girl on the reason she was shouting in the morning.

“My name is Chinaza Aneme from Anambra State. My auntie pierced me with a knife because I did not wash (her) bag,” Aneme replied to the neighbour who had asked her for her name and where she hailed from.

The man, who referred to himself as a concerned neighbour, described the actions of the woman and her husband as “appalling.”
